Describe the process(es) your organization has in place to ensure that your engagement activities are consistent with your overall climate change strategy[…]The Berkeley Group's main process for engaging directly with policy makers is through the response to Government consultations on proposed regulation. To ensure that our approach is consistent with the Berkeley Group's climate strategy, our Group Head of Sustainability works with our Technical Committee and Land and Planning Committee to respond to the consultations on behalf of the company.
We actively engage with trade associations engaging with the UK Government on the low carbon home agenda. This includes being a Gold Leaf member of the UKGBC and funding their climate change programme, 'Advancing Net Zero'. This work is consistent with the Berkeley Group's overall climate change strategy as they are focusing on how to decarbonise the UK built environment. As a Programme Partner, the Berkeley Group's Head of Sustainability contributes to UKGBC research and outputs, further ensuring consistency with our climate strategy.
